99mTc-6 is a technetium-99m-based radiopharmaceutical diagnostic imaging agent developed by Beijing Shihong Pharmaceutical Co., Ltd. (also known as Beijing Shihong Pharmaceutical Center). It was designed for the detection and localization of neoplasms (tumors) using nuclear medicine imaging techniques. The agent utilizes the metastable nuclear isomer Technetium-99m, which emits gamma radiation that can be captured by Single Photon Emission Computed Tomography (SPECT) to provide non-invasive visualization of cancerous tissues. According to pipeline records from the developer, the development of this specific diagnostic candidate has been discontinued.
